In the Beginning
Some questions are too big for bedtime. Sela has them anyway.
By the fire, under a wide and starlit sky, a curious little girl asks her grandmother who put the stars in their place. And so the oldest story of all begins: the dark before the light, the sky no one had ever looked up at, the flowers still waiting for their names.
In the Beginning retells the story of Creation from Genesis 1 through the eyes of one small child who simply wants to understand. As Grandma tells it, the whole world unfolds, light and sky and sea, every creature and every animal, and at the very end, people. Shaped from the ground. Loved before they even had a name.
It is only at the end that Sela learns who her grandmother truly is. And why some stories are never forgotten.
A gentle, unhurried picture book for ages 4 to 10, made to be read slowly and treasured for years. The first story in the Old Testament Collection, Volume Two.
